Skip to content

Commit

Permalink
fix: remove flatpak maker, too annoying
Browse files Browse the repository at this point in the history
  • Loading branch information
ariscript committed Jan 5, 2022
1 parent 1d5fc60 commit 8817f37
Show file tree
Hide file tree
Showing 4 changed files with 2 additions and 69 deletions.
12 changes: 0 additions & 12 deletions .github/workflows/release.yml
Original file line number Diff line number Diff line change
Expand Up @@ -98,15 +98,6 @@ jobs:
platform: linux
arch: arm64
maker: deb

- os: Ubuntu-latest
platform: linux
arch: x64
maker: flatpak
- os: Ubuntu-latest
platform: linux
arch: arm64
maker: flatpak
steps:
- uses: actions/checkout@v2
- name: Download bundled app artifact
Expand All @@ -121,9 +112,6 @@ jobs:
with:
node-version: 16
cache: yarn
- name: Install flatpak dependencies (linux)
if: ${{ matrix.distributable.os == 'Ubuntu-latest' }}
run: sudo apt install -y flatpak flatpak-builder elfutils
- name: Generate distributables
uses: electron-forge/distributable-action@main
with:
Expand Down
10 changes: 0 additions & 10 deletions forge.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-34,16 +34,6 @@ module.exports = {
icon: "./img/icons/icon_main.png",
},
},
{
name: "@electron-forge/maker-flatpak",
config: {
options: {
categories: ["Game", "Utility"],
id: "io.githuv.dheerajpv.multiserver",
productName: "MultiServer",
},
},
},
],
publishers: [
{
Expand Down
1 change: 0 additions & 1 deletion package.json
Original file line number Diff line number Diff line change
Expand Up @@ -28,7 +28,6 @@
"@electron-forge/cli": "^6.0.0-beta.61",
"@electron-forge/maker-deb": "^6.0.0-beta.61",
"@electron-forge/maker-dmg": "^6.0.0-beta.61",
"@electron-forge/maker-flatpak": "^6.0.0-beta.61",
"@electron-forge/maker-rpm": "^6.0.0-beta.61",
"@electron-forge/maker-squirrel": "^6.0.0-beta.61",
"@electron-forge/maker-zip": "^6.0.0-beta.61",
Expand Down
48 changes: 2 additions & 46 deletions y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-286,21 +286,6 @@ __metadata:
languageName: node
linkType: hard

"@electron-forge/maker-flatpak@npm:^6.0.0-beta.61":
version: 6.0.0-beta.61
resolution: "@electron-forge/maker-flatpak@npm:6.0.0-beta.61"
dependencies:
"@electron-forge/maker-base": 6.0.0-beta.61
"@electron-forge/shared-types": 6.0.0-beta.61
"@malept/electron-installer-flatpak": ^0.11.2
fs-extra: ^10.0.0
dependenciesMeta:
"@malept/electron-installer-flatpak":
optional: true
checksum: 756330234713442edc4c54ced15c0a211e7bb26419fddf353b46e340e7a646cc6768c722502f60dea951557699f098297437ebbc44c9a4d7ad51d69dc8fa7928
languageName: node
linkType: hard

"@electron-forge/maker-rpm@npm:^6.0.0-beta.61":
version: 6.0.0-beta.61
resolution: "@electron-forge/maker-rpm@npm:6.0.0-beta.61"
Expand Down Expand Up @@ -1121,34 +1106,6 @@ __metadata:
languageName: node
linkType: hard

"@malept/electron-installer-flatpak@npm:^0.11.2":
version: 0.11.4
resolution: "@malept/electron-installer-flatpak@npm:0.11.4"
dependencies:
"@malept/flatpak-bundler": ^0.4.0
debug: ^4.1.1
electron-installer-common: ^0.10.0
lodash: ^4.17.15
semver: ^7.1.1
yargs: ^16.0.0
bin:
electron-installer-flatpak: bin/electron-installer-flatpak.js
conditions: (os=darwin | os=linux)
languageName: node
linkType: hard

"@malept/flatpak-bundler@npm:^0.4.0":
version: 0.4.0
resolution: "@malept/flatpak-bundler@npm:0.4.0"
dependencies:
debug: ^4.1.1
fs-extra: ^9.0.0
lodash: ^4.17.15
tmp-promise: ^3.0.2
checksum: 12527e42c2865504eb2a91cc419e52dd7a68c1eda1138c0713a1520a5413ef9dabfa9d21b7908d211998b75c60035d1d5ae87c00fe8ff5be8fa8449525235dd5
languageName: node
linkType: hard

"@mui/base@npm:5.0.0-alpha.62":
version: 5.0.0-alpha.62
resolution: "@mui/base@npm:5.0.0-alpha.62"
Expand Down Expand Up @@ -4015,7 +3972,7 @@ __metadata:
languageName: node
linkType: hard

"electron-installer-common@npm:^0.10.0, electron-installer-common@npm:^0.10.2":
"electron-installer-common@npm:^0.10.2":
version: 0.10.3
resolution: "electron-installer-common@npm:0.10.3"
dependencies:
Expand Down Expand Up @@ -7518,7 +7475,6 @@ __metadata:
"@electron-forge/cli": ^6.0.0-beta.61
"@electron-forge/maker-deb": ^6.0.0-beta.61
"@electron-forge/maker-dmg": ^6.0.0-beta.61
"@electron-forge/maker-flatpak": ^6.0.0-beta.61
"@electron-forge/maker-rpm": ^6.0.0-beta.61
"@electron-forge/maker-squirrel": ^6.0.0-beta.61
"@electron-forge/maker-zip": ^6.0.0-beta.61
Expand Down Expand Up @@ -11502,7 +11458,7 @@ __metadata:
languageName: node
linkType: hard

"yargs@npm:^16.0.0, yargs@npm:^16.0.2":
"yargs@npm:^16.0.2":
version: 16.2.0
resolution: "yargs@npm:16.2.0"
dependencies:
Expand Down

0 comments on commit 8817f37

Please # to comment.